Interior Garage Painting in Waco, TX
Interior garage painting services involve the application of fresh paint or coatings to the walls, ceilings, and other surfaces within a garage space. This type of project typically includes preparing surfaces by cleaning, sanding, and priming to ensure a smooth, durable finish. Homeowners often request this service to update the look of their garage, improve its brightness, or protect surfaces from wear and moisture. Projects can range from painting entire garages to touch-ups or color changes, depending on individual preferences and needs.
Before requesting interior garage painting,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including surface preparation, paint types, and finishes that best suit the space. It’s also common to consider the existing condition of walls and ceilings, such as cracks or stains, which may require repairs beforehand. Clarifying these details helps ensure the finished result meets expectations for durability, appearance, and functionality within the garage environment.

Interior Garage Painting Questions
What types of garage surfaces can be painted? Interior garage painting typically includes concrete floors, drywall walls, and ceiling surfaces to refresh and protect the space.
Are special primers needed for garage painting? Yes, primers are often used to ensure proper adhesion and durability on surfaces like concrete and drywall.
Can garage painting help improve the space's appearance? Yes, a fresh coat of paint can enhance the look, making the garage brighter and more inviting.
Is preparation important before painting the garage interior? Proper preparation, including cleaning and surface repairs, is essential for a smooth and lasting finish.
